Thanks for that idea but unfortunately I am back to square one as the
--nodeps option does obviously make rpmbuild command continue on but
ultimately, drops out with the same error as when I manually build
xCache from the source when it gets to running phpize;

Cannot find autoconf. Please check your autoconf installation and the
$PHP_AUTOCONF
environment variable is set correctly and then rerun this script.

I can't understand why this is though, especially since autoconf and
autoheader are both listed by the rpm manage with;
rpm-qa | grep auto
automake-1.9.2-3
autoconf-2.59-5

So they really are there and clearly visible? What is the world coming to ay?
